Unlike cast grinding media, which are prone to structural inconsistencies due to the nature of the cooling and solidification process, forged grinding balls are produced through a refined thermomechanical process.
- Superior Grain Structure: By hot forging selected high-quality steel bars, we align the internal grain structure of the metal. [energosteel] This dense, refined structure dramatically improves resistance to fatigue and internal cracking.
- Uniform Hardness: Our controlled heat treatment process ensures consistent hardness from the surface to the core of each ball. [grindingball] This uniformity prevents premature failure as the ball wears down, maintaining consistent grinding performance.
- Unmatched Impact Toughness: High-impact SAG mills subject media to intense, high-velocity collisions. [camasteel] Forged balls offer superior impact toughness, meaning they resist deformation and breakage even under the heaviest mill loads. [facebook]
Semi-Autogenous Grinding (SAG) mills operate by combining large ore particles with steel media to achieve primary crushing and grinding. [ballmillssupplier] This environment is inherently punishing.
| Feature | Forged Steel Balls | Cast Alternatives |
|---|---|---|
| Impact Resistance | Extremely High hxnewmaterial | Moderate/Low |
| Breakage Rate | Very Low facebook | Higher (prone to brittle failure) |
| Internal Structure | Dense, aligned grains grindingball | Often contains casting voids |
| Operational Reliability | Ideal for high-impact energosteel | Better for low-impact/fine grinding |
The Bottom Line: Using forged media significantly reduces the risk of "ball breakage" within the mill. [nhgrindingball] When balls break, they create uneven grinding zones and can damage expensive mill liners, leading to costly, unplanned maintenance. [grindingball]

1. Why choose forged steel balls over cast balls for SAG mills?
Forged balls offer superior impact toughness and a more uniform internal grain structure, which drastically reduces breakage and deformation in the extreme, high-impact environments of SAG mills.
